Overview
- Both U.S. teams won Olympic gold over Canada in Milano Cortina, with the women prevailing 2-1 in overtime and the men winning 2-1 for their first title since 1980.
- President Trump phoned into the men’s locker-room celebration, with FBI Director Kash Patel holding the line as Trump invited both teams to the State of the Union and offered military transport.
- USA Hockey confirmed the women declined the invitation due to prior academic and professional commitments and complex travel logistics, including commercial flights scheduled to arrive Monday night.
- The men’s team visited the White House ahead of the address, posing with Trump and displaying their medals after returning to the U.S. on a charter flight to Miami.
- Patel defended his celebratory locker-room appearance after video circulated online, as Democratic lawmakers pressed for investigations into his travel and use of government aircraft and the FBI said his Italy trip was for official Olympic-security meetings; Trump also posted an AI-generated video on Truth Social mocking Canada.
